    This terraced freehold property on Morval Crescent last sold in December 2014 for £98,500. Based on price growth in the L4 district since then, its estimated current value is £210,013 — placing it in the 27th percentile nationally and the 91st percentile within L4. The property covers 67 m² (721 sq ft), giving an estimated value of £3,135 per m². The EPC rating is D, with a potential rating of B.
